PPD Printable Vinyl Sticker Paper

This sticker paper is a solid choice if you want durable, high-quality car decals that are easy to create and stick well.

Pros

  • Exceptional print quality with vibrant colors
  • Tear-resistant and waterproof
  • Strong adhesive that leaves no residue

Cons

  • Not fully waterproof when heavily soaked
  • May not be suitable for all printer types
  • Semi-permanent adhesive might not be ideal for permanent applications

When we tried the PPD Printable Vinyl Sticker Paper, the first thing we noticed was the vibrant colors it produced.

The colors pop right off the page, making our designs look professional and eye-catching. It’s great for both intricate designs and simple graphics.

This vinyl paper’s durability is impressive. We stuck some decals on our cars and laptops, and they held up against both weather and washing.

Although the product advertises “waterproof” properties, when we rubbed the stickers with a damp cloth, there was slight smudging. So, while it’s reliable for most conditions, soaking them in water might challenge their waterproofing capabilities.

One aspect we appreciate about this sticker paper is its teardrop resistance. Even after several repositioning attempts, the integrity of the stickers was maintained, leaving no sticky mess behind.

Yet, for some applications where permanent adhesion is required, the semi-permanent nature may require additional adhesive.

Nonetheless, for DIY projects and creative endeavors, this vinyl paper stands out as a versatile and practical choice.

Buying Guide

Choosing the right sticker paper for car decals can be like trying to pick the perfect pair of shoes. We’ve got some pointers to help make your decision easier.

First, consider the type of paper. There are two main types: vinyl and paper.

Vinyl is more durable and water-resistant, making it great for outdoor use. Paper is cheaper but might not stand up to the elements.

Type Features
Vinyl Durable, water-resistant
Paper Affordable, less durable

Finish is important too. Do you want a glossy or matte finish?

Glossy gives a shiny look, while matte offers a flat finish that reduces glare. Each has its own charm.

Pay attention to the adhesive strength. Strong adhesive is crucial for longevity on cars. You don’t want your design flying away during a road trip!

Also, check the compatibility with printers. Ensure the paper works with your inkjet or laser printer to avoid any printing mishaps.
